<p>It&#8217;s time.</p>
<p>We&#8217;re getting ready to rip the festival season right open with the announcement of our hardcore stage, spearheaded by some of the most vital names in the scene in 2010.  </p>
<p>By now, everyone should be well acquainted with <strong>Rolo Tomassi</strong> – the incendiary Sheffield band who first set the world alight with their riproaring debut “Hysterics” in 2008, before returning this year with the highly acclaimed sophomore album “Cosmology”, co-produced by Diplo. Californian powerhouses in the making <strong>Trash Talk</strong> will also be playing songs from their brand new album “Eyes and Nines”, while their Belgian compatriots <strong>Rise and Fall</strong> will also undoubtedly prove to be a potent live act, as they hurtle through their oeuvre of earthshaking metalcore. <strong>Devil Sold His Soul</strong> will return to the fold after ripping apart the festival in 2009.</p>
<p><strong>Dead Swans</strong> will pummel audiences into submission with their incredible hardcore live show, while the UK five piece <strong>Your Demise</strong> take some time out from recording their new album to slay crowds once more. Add to that the white hot likes of <strong>Throats, Hang the Bastard, Chickenhawk, Pay No Respect, Brontide</strong> and many more and you have a hardcore lineup quite unlike anything else in any other festival.</p>

<p><em>More bands join These New Puritans, Liquid Liquid, Mystery Jets, Comanechi, Eighties Matchbox B-Line Disaster and more for this year’s festival on September 4-5 2010.</em></p>
<p>If you thought Offset’s 2010 line up thus far – a radical mix of cutting edge pioneers (<strong>Liquid Liquid, Cluster, Charles de Goal</strong>), critically lauded acts (<strong>Mystery Jets, These New Puritans, 80’s Matchbox B-Line Disaster</strong>) and brand new, hotly tipped, emergent bands (<strong>Flats, Factory Floor, Male Bonding, Comanechi</strong>) was outstanding enough as it is, brace yourself, because it is only getting better.</p>
<p>Among the acts being announced for Offset 2010 are the likes of <strong>Atari Teenage Riot, Chrome Hoof, Egyptian Hip Hop, Good Shoes</strong> and much more, all of whom will play over the weekend of September 4-5, deep in the lush environs of Hainault Country Park, but a 30 minute ride away from London. </p>
<p>The mighty <strong>Atari Teenage Riot</strong> are the headliners for Sunday, and a more apt way to close out this wildly revolutionary and groundbreaking festival cannot be imagined. Responsible for coining the phrase “digital hardcore” and virtually creating a whole new genre of incendiary, punk-driven electro, this rare live appearance is sure to leave an indelible impression. As will the live theatrics of the strange, and strangely compelling, <strong>Chrome Hoof</strong>, the London band whose “experimental orchestra” encompasses metal, electro, funk, disco and chamber music in their sound; not to mention a startling visual punch.  </p>
<p>Meanwhile, <strong>Egyptian Hip Hop</strong> will lead the indie charge with their gloriously mutating brand of doss pop, where anything can and often does happen. <strong>Good Shoes</strong> will also be present and correct, playing short, sharp, bursts of indie brilliance from their new album “No Hope, No Future”, while French duo <strong>John and Jehn</strong> will have people swooning with their meltingly beautiful love songs.<br />
<span id="more-1038"></span><br />
<strong>O.Children</strong> will also be casting their dark, mysterious spell, while <strong>Graffiti Island</strong>’s stripped down, pared-back, fuzz laden lo-fi will no doubt win people over to their cause. New young critical darlings <strong>Wild Palms</strong> will inevitably incite mayhem with their angular, whipsmart post-punk, and <strong>La Shark</strong> and <strong>Relics</strong> will also be turning up on people’s top tips for 2011.</p>
<p>As can be seen, once more Offset are celebrating the new and established, the groundbreaking and galvanising, avant-garde and pulse-racing. And with this all-ages event boasting 8 stages, 200 artists and a huge vintage clothing fair, Victorian fun fair, village fete area, psychedelic sports day, nature treks, performance art area, craft workshops, delicious food stalls, fifties hairdressing salon and even a rare breeds farm, there is more reason than ever to make it to Offset in 2010. </p>

<p><em>Ali Love, Late of the Pier Soundsystem, Batty Bass featuring Hannah Holland &#038; Mama Shamone, Serge Santiago, Dan Beaumont (Disco Bloodbath), Punks Jump Up (Kitsune), Mikki Most and Ian Robinson (Trailer Trash), Rory Phillips (Durrr), Stopmakingme, The Lovely Jonjo, Wild Geese and more to join the lineup!</em></p>
<p>So, did we mention that those legendarily incendiary party starters <strong>Trailer Trash</strong> are curating the dance tent at this year&#8217;s Offset? And that the theme for the dance tent this year is <strong>Miami Beach Party</strong> – with all the requisite beach balls, cocktails, palm trees and all round summer fun which that entails?</p>
<p>So, on Saturday, Trailer Trash have got <strong>Late of the Pier</strong> bringing their soundsystem to the Offset masses, playing a genre-hopping DJ set which will undoubtedly reflect their own mindbending proclivities, as seen on their massively acclaimed debut album <em>“Fantasy Black Channel”</em>. Joining them are London’s very own <strong>Batty Bass</strong>, the clubbing institution with <strong>Hannah Holland</strong> and <strong>Mama Shamone</strong> at the helm, Kitsune white hot heroes <strong>Punks Jump Up</strong>, Bugged Out’s <strong>Stopmakingme</strong>, Trailer Trash’s very own <strong>Mikki Most</strong> and <strong>Ian Robinson</strong>, and <strong>Harry James</strong> from East End doom rockers O Children among many others, creating a madly hopping environment like no other. </p>
<p>And then, on Sunday, Trailer Trash have tapped reborn electro pop maestro <strong>Ali Love</strong> to head up a packed dance lineup hot on the heels of his long awaited debut album, “<em>Love Harder</em>”. Along for the ride is Durrr&#8217;s legendary <strong>Rory Phillips</strong>, and the world renowned <strong>Serge Santiago</strong>, one of the hottest and most lauded producers in the UK, <strong>Dan Beaumont</strong>, figurehead of the highly influential, world conquering dance crew <strong>Disco Bloodbath</strong>, proto-house enigmas <strong>Wild Geese</strong>, dancefloor starters <strong>Riotous Rockers</strong> and <strong>The Lovely Jonjo</strong>, whose <em>Hot Boy Dancing Spot</em> nights are causing riots all over the East End.  </p>
<p>They join an all-star cast of the best and brightest in cutting edge music today, deep in the heart of the Hainault Forest, just 30 minutes from London by tube. As well as the music on offer, this year&#8217;s Offset Festival will host a huge indoor vintage clothing market, fanzine counters and record stalls, and even an old-fashioned Victorian funfair (Ferris wheels, chairoplanes, a helter skelter, candy floss and swing boats!), plus craft workshops (learn dressmaking, screenprinting and metalworks design), in addition to our famed choice picks of delicious foods from around the world. </p>

Three months until Offset and this year is shaping up to be our biggest yet, with some phenomenal additions in the form of <b>Mystery Jets, The Eighties Matchbox B-Line Disaster, Monotonix, Comanechi</b> and many others.</p>
<p>Set deep in the heart of the lush Hainault Forest and taking place over the weekend of September 4-5, this year Offset is already boasting the likes of No Wave pioneers <b>Liquid Liquid</b>, critically lauded art rockers <b>These New Puritans</b>, white hot Sub Pop signings <b>Male Bonding</b>, legendary Krautrock innovators <b>Cluster</b> and Brooklyn’s singular purveyors of eerie, hazy electro <b>Telepathe</b>, among many others. To that distinguished first round we can now add London-via-Eel Pie quartet <b>Mystery Jets</b>, who look set to conquer the summer with their forthcoming brand new album, stocked full with shiny anthems-in-waiting.  Also making a storming return to the live arena are the incredible psyche/garage heavyweights <b>The Eighties Matchbox B-Line Disaster</b>, hot on the heels of their critically acclaimed new album.</p>
<p>Tearing up the stage – both literally and figuratively – will be the famously untethered <b>Monotonix</b> from Tel Aviv, who have been bowling over audiences from one end of the globe to the next with their wildly unpredictable onstage antics and furious brand of garage rock, as will <b>Comanechi</b>, the punk rock duo who produced one of the most acclaimed debuts of 2010, and <span style="font-weight: bold;">Lovvers</span>, who carry with them a well-deserved reputation as being an unmissable and ferocious live act. And on the dance side of things, returning electro pop juggernaut <b>Ali Love</b> will ignite the crowds with tracks from his long awaited debut album while Durrr’s <b>Rory Phillips</b> will deliver a masterclass in how to destroy the dancefloor with an undoubtedly propulsive DJ set. And true to Offset&#8217;s policy in spotlighting the best and brightest artists from across the world, Texan/London experimentalists <b>Sh*t and Shine</b>, and Parisian nutters <b>10LEC6</b> will be joining <b>Graffiti Island, The Murder Act, Round, Flats</b> and <b>Oral Oral</b>.</p>
<p>Once again, only the most compelling and groundbreaking in music and art, from the fresh to the classic, is offered at Offset – and this all-ages event is only 30 minutes from central London by tube to boot. Performances from over 200 artists will be joined by an all-new craft space and pop-up workshops, our eclectic vintage clothing market, organic and delectable foods from a multitude of cuisines, and even a Victorian fun-fair.</p>

<p>Over the years we&#8217;ve had some very exciting  artists through our gates but this could potentially be the most exciting influential band Offset has announced yet! For Offset 2010 we&#8217;re pleased to be flying <b>Liquid Liquid</b> over from New York for what will be &#8211; amazingly &#8211; only their second-ever appearance in England.</p>
<p><b>These New Puritans</b> join the helm for a very special  live performance, having produced this year&#8217;s most groundbreaking album, plus <b>Telepathe</b> will be flying in from Brooklyn for a late night  dancefloor-friendly live set.</p>
<p>Legendary Krautrock group (and Eno collaborators) <b> Cluster</b> make a very rare live performance, alongside pioneering cold wave band  <b>Charles De Goal</b>, who will be preceded by a special <b>Angular Records</b> cold wave  showcase. And, fresh from producing their eagerly-awaited second album with Diplo,  <b>Rolo Tomassi</b> are set to return to our hardcore stage for their second Offset performance.</p>
<p>After one of the most jaw dropping performances of  Offset 2009, Sub Pop signing <b>Male Bonding</b> will be moving up to main stage this  year, along with <b>Bo Ningen</b>, a band whose hair-raising antics at last year’s  event were hailed by the Observer as their best discovery of the weekend.
